Direct wire,
3-wire connection:
Use where local codes permit connecting
cabinet-ground conductor to neutral wire.
Direct wire cable must have 5 ft (1.52 m)
of extra length so dryer can be moved
if needed.
Strip 3
1
/2
" (89 mm) of outer covering
from end of cable. Strip insulation back 1"
(25 mm). If using 3-wire cable with ground
wire, cut bare wire even with outer covering.
Shape ends of wires into a hook shape.
When connecting to the terminal block,
place the hooked end of the wire under the
screw of the terminal block (hook facing
right), squeeze hooked end together, and
tighten screw, as shown.
1. Loosen or remove center terminal
block screw.
2. Place the hooked end of the neutral wire
(white or center wire) of direct wire cable
under the center screw of terminal block
(hook facing right). Squeeze hooked end
together. Tighten screw.

3. Place the hooked ends of the other
direct wire cable wires under the
outer terminal block screws (hooks
facing right). Squeeze hooked ends
together. Tighten screws.
4. Tighten strain relief screw.
5. Insert tab of terminal block cover into
slot of dryer rear panel. Secure cover
with holddown screw.
